• Work Party . . . keeping with our annual tradi • Work Party . . . keeping with our annual tradition, join us at Kerr Scott Reservoir for the 30th annual ‘National Public Lands Day’ (NPLD) this Saturday, September 23rd at 9am. 
• National Public Lands Day is the nation's largest, single-day volunteer event for public lands, held annually on the fourth Saturday in September. Since 1994, National Public Lands Day has brought together hundreds of thousands of volunteers to help restore America's public lands.

• 🎥 We’re super stoked to help sponsor the • 🎥 We’re super stoked to help sponsor the screening of “The River Runs On” for our partner the ‘Carolina Climbers Coalition’ . . . we hope you can join us & learn how our maintained trail systems within the National Forest are just one part of the overall plan. This thought-provoking documentary follows dedicated conservationists as they navigate the challenges of managing these vital forests. Dive into the heart of the Pisgah-Nantahala Forest plan, a crucial blueprint that will shape the future of these national treasures for the next two decades.
Prepare to be inspired as “The River Runs On” invites us to reflect on our connection with nature & our responsibility in preserving our lands. It’s a powerful meditation on the delicate balance between human intervention & the preservation of our natural heritage.
• After the film, we’re thrilled to host a panel discussion featuring local experts who will shed light on the intricacies of the Pisgah-Nantahala Forest Plan. Engage in a meaningful conversation & gain valuable insights into the future of these forests.
